Course Details
• Hazard Materials Identification: Understanding the various types of hazardous materials and how to properly identify them is crucial to safe disposal techniques. This unit will cover primary and secondary keywords. • Regulations and Compliance: Learn about local, state, and federal regulations regarding hazardous material disposal, including OSHA and EPA guidelines. • Safety Procedures and Personal Protective Equipment: Understand the safety procedures and personal protective equipment required when handling hazardous materials, including gloves, goggles, and respirators. • Transportation and Storage: Learn about proper transportation and storage techniques for hazardous materials, including container selection, labeling, and stacking. • Disposal Methods: This unit will cover various disposal methods for hazardous materials, including incineration, landfilling, and recycling. • Emergency Response and Spill Cleanup: Understand how to properly respond to emergencies involving hazardous materials and how to safely clean up spills. • Documentation and Record Keeping: Learn about the importance of proper documentation and record-keeping in hazardous material disposal. • Training and Continuing Education: Understand the importance of ongoing training and continuing education in hazardous material disposal techniques and regulations. • Case Studies and Real-World Scenarios: Analyze real-world scenarios and case studies to apply hazardous material disposal techniques and regulations.
